Abstract
A mixed quantum/classical method is proposed to describe the dynamical behaviour of a diatomic molecule in a gas environment. The vibrational coordinate is treated quantum-mechanically and all other degrees of freedom classically. Within the present approach the classical equations for the rotational motion have no singularities. A simplectic algorithm is used for the propagation. As an application we treat collisions of rare-gas atoms with I2 excited by femtosecond pulses. The decay of the pump–probe signal via the thermal average over rotational states and by collisions with the buffer gas is considered.
